Mysql
 sql >> база данни >  >> RDS >> Mysql

FLOT данни от MySQL чрез PHP?

Вижте примера за AJAX във flot документацията .

По същество стъпките са:

1.) Изтеглете от базата данни.

2.) Поставете данни в PHP масив ключ/стойност на форма:

$dataSet1 = Array();
$dataSet1['label'] = 'Customer 1';
$dataSet1['data'] = Array(Array(1,1),Array(2,2)); // an array of arrays of point pairs

$dataSet2 = Array();
$dataSet2['label'] = 'Customer 2';
$dataSet2['data'] = Array(Array(3,3),Array(4,5)); // an array of arrays of point pairs

$returnArray = Array($dataSet1, $dataSet2);

3.) Обратно във вашия javascript, вземете този json кодиран низ като JS променлива:

var data = <?php echo json_encode($arr); ?>;

4.) Обратно във вашия javascript, извикайте метода flot plot с тази променлива с данни:

$.plot($("#placeholder"), data, options);



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Кой тип данни на MySQL да използвате за съхранение на булеви стойности

  2. MySQL вмъкване на ред при дублиран ключ, актуализиране на множество колони

  3. Как да игнорирате изразите за място за Flyway?

  4. Премахнете или отрежете първите или последните няколко знака в MySQL база данни с SQL

  5. Как да използвате date_format, когато използвате JPQL/JPA